一种分享寄宿应用的方法及设备技术

技术编号:22354040 阅读:40 留言:0更新日期:2019-10-23 01:28
本申请的目的是提供一种分享寄宿应用的方法及设备,本申请通过在用户设备端响应于检测到调用寄宿应用的指示输入,以获取所述网络设备返回的寄宿应用列表;基于所述寄宿应用列表确定待分享的寄宿应用对象;并基于网络环境确定待分享的寄宿应用对象的接收对象;将所述待分享寄宿应用对象的推荐信息请求及所述接收对象的标识信息发送至所述网络设备,以供所述网络设备将对应的推荐信息发送至所述接收对象,其中,所述推荐信息请求包括所述待分享的寄宿应用对象的标识信息。通过检测到用于调用寄宿应用的指示输入启动寄宿应用,以直接触发寄宿应用对象的分享,简化分享寄宿应用的步骤,提高用户的分享体验。

A method and equipment of sharing boarding application

【技术实现步骤摘要】
一种分享寄宿应用的方法及设备
本申请涉及计算机领域,尤其涉及一种分享寄宿应用的方法及设备。
技术介绍
随着通信技术的发展和智能用户设备的普及,各种应用程序(APP)走进了人们日常生活中,而寄宿应用作为一种不需要下载安装即可使用的应用,更是得到各行各业的广泛关注。通常,寄宿应用依赖于其所寄宿的宿主应用来运行,无法脱离宿主应用独立运行;例如,依赖于宿主应用运行的小程序。目前,当用户需要分享寄宿应用时,必须先打开寄宿应用,然后再从寄宿应用的分享入口启动分享操作,较为不便。对于想实现快捷分享的用户来说体验很不好。因此降低分享的步骤,实现快捷分享对于这点是十分有意义的。
技术实现思路
本申请的一个目的是提供一种分享寄宿应用的方法及设备,实现通过指示命令输入的触发调用寄宿应用,实现寄宿应用的快捷分享。根据本申请的一个方面,提供了一种在用户设备端用于分享寄宿应用的方法,该方法包括:响应于检测到调用寄宿应用的指示输入,向网络设备发送寄宿应用的获取请求,其中,所述获取请求包括所述用户设备对应的用户的标识信息;接收所述网络设备基于所述获取请求返回的寄宿应用列表,其中,所述寄宿应用列表包括寄宿应用的标识信息;基于所述寄宿应用列表确定待分享的寄宿应用对象;基于网络环境确定待分享的寄宿应用对象的接收对象;将所述待分享的寄宿应用对象的推荐信息请求及所述接收对象的标识信息发送至所述网络设备,以供所述网络设备将对应的推荐信息发送至所述接收对象,其中,所述推荐信息请求包括所述待分享的寄宿应用对象的标识信息。根据本申请再一个方面,还提供了一种在网络设备端用于分享寄宿应用的方法,该方法包括:接收用户设备基于检测到调用寄宿应用的指示输入发送的寄宿应用获取请求,其中,所述获取请求包括所述用户设备对应的用户的标识信息;根据所述用户的标识信息匹配对应的寄宿应用列表,并将所述寄宿应用列表返回给所述用户设备;根据所述用户设备发送的待分享的寄宿应用对象的推荐信息请求及接收对象的标识信息,将所述推荐信息请求对应的推荐信息发送至所述接收对象,其中,所述推荐信息请求包括所述待分享的寄宿应用对象的标识信息,所述接收对象由所述用户设备基于网络环境确定。根据本申请一个方面,还提供了一种计算机可读介质,其上存储有计算机可读指令,所述计算机可读指令可被处理器执行以实现如前述所述的方法。根据本申请又一个方面,还提供了一种用于分享寄宿应用的用户设备,其中,所述用户设备包括:一个或多个处理器;以及存储有计算机可读指令的存储器,所述计算机可读指令在被执行时使所述处理器执行如前述所述一种在用户设备端用于分享寄宿应用的方法的操作。根据本申请再一个方面,还提供了一种用于分享寄宿应用的网络设备,其中,所述网络设备包括:一个或多个处理器;以及存储有计算机可读指令的存储器,所述计算机可读指令在被执行时使所述处理器执行如前述所述一种在网络设备端用于分享寄宿应用的方法的操作。与现有技术相比,本申请通过在用户设备端响应于检测到调用寄宿应用的指示输入,向网络设备发送寄宿应用的获取请求,其中,所述获取请求包括所述用户设备对应的用户的标识信息;接着,接收所述网络设备基于所述获取请求返回的寄宿应用列表,其中,所述寄宿应用列表包括寄宿应用的标识信息;随后,基于所述寄宿应用列表确定待分享的寄宿应用对象;并基于网络环境确定待分享的寄宿应用对象的接收对象;从而将所述待分享寄宿应用对象的推荐信息请求及所述接收对象的标识信息发送至所述网络设备,以供所述网络设备将对应的推荐信息发送至所述接收对象,其中,所述推荐信息请求包括所述待分享的寄宿应用对象的标识信息。通过检测到用于调用寄宿应用的指示输入启动寄宿应用,以直接触发寄宿应用对象的分享,简化分享寄宿应用的步骤,提高用户的分享体验。附图说明通过阅读参照以下附图所作的对非限制性实施例所作的详细描述,本申请的其它特征、目的和优点将会变得更明显:图1示出根据本申请的一个方面提供的一种在用户设备端用于分享寄宿应用的方法流程示意图;图2示出根据本申请再一个方面提供的一种在网络设备端用于分享寄宿应用的方法流程示意图。附图中相同或相似的附图标记代表相同或相似的部件。具体实施方式下面结合附图对本申请作进一步详细描述。在本申请一个典型的配置中,用户设备、服务网络的设备和可信方均包括一个或多个处理器(CPU)、输入/输出接口、网络接口和内存。内存可能包括计算机可读介质中的非永久性存储器,随机存取存储器(RAM)和/或非易失性内存等形式,如只读存储器(ROM)或闪存(flashRAM)。内存是计算机可读介质的示例。计算机可读介质包括永久性和非永久性、可移动和非可移动媒体可以由任何方法或技术来实现信息存储。信息可以是计算机可读指令、数据结构、程序的模块或其他数据。计算机的存储介质的例子包括,但不限于相变内存(PRAM)、静态随机存取存储器(SRAM)、动态随机存取存储器(DRAM)、其他类型的随机存取存储器(RAM)、只读存储器(ROM)、电可擦除可编程只读存储器(EEPROM)、快闪记忆体或其他内存技术、只读光盘只读存储器(CD-ROM)、数字多功能光盘(DVD)或其他光学存储、磁盒式磁带,磁带磁盘存储或其他磁性存储设备或任何其他非传输介质,可用于存储可以被计算设备访问的信息。图1示出根据本申请的一个方面提供的一种在用户设备端用于寄宿应用分享的方法流程示意图。所述用户设备包括但不限于任何一种可与用户通过触摸板进行人机交互的移动电子产品,例如智能手机、PDA等,所述移动电子产品可以采用任意操作系统,如android操作系统、iOS操作系统等。图1所示方法包括:步骤S11~步骤S15,其中,在步骤S11中,响应于检测到调用寄宿应用的指示输入,向网络设备发送寄宿应用的获取请求,其中,所述获取请求包括所述用户设备对应的用户的标识信息;在步骤S12中,接收所述网络设备基于所述获取请求返回的寄宿应用列表,其中,所述寄宿应用列表包括寄宿应用的标识信息;在步骤S13中,基于所述寄宿应用列表确定待分享的寄宿应用对象;在步骤S14中,基于网络环境确定待分享的寄宿应用对象的接收对象;在步骤S15中,将所述待分享寄宿应用对象的推荐信息请求及所述接收对象的标识信息发送至所述网络设备,以供所述网络设备将对应的推荐信息发送至所述接收对象,其中,所述推荐信息请求包括所述待分享的寄宿应用对象的标识信息。从而通过检测到的用于调用寄宿应用的指示输入,直接触发寄宿应用对象的分享,简化分享寄宿应用的过程,提高用户快捷分享寄宿应用的体验。具体地,在步骤S11中,响应于检测到调用寄宿应用的指示输入,向网络设备发送寄宿应用的获取请求,其中,所述获取请求包括所述用户设备对应的用户的标识信息。寄宿应用依赖于其宿主应用来运行,并能够实现独立于宿主应用的功能。在一些实施例中,寄宿应用可无需安装,并寄宿在其宿主应用上来应用;寄宿应用的一个示例可例如为:寄宿于微信运行的小程序。相应地,宿主应用为在用户设备上已安装,并允许寄宿应用依赖于其运行的应用。检测到调用寄宿应用的指示输入包括但不限于:检测到预先规定的命令标识的输入等,该预先规定的命令标识被输入后,可触发寄宿应用的调用。比如用户在聊天对话中或在编辑社交圈发布的消息时,通过输入特定启动符本文档来自技高网...

【技术保护点】
1.一种在用户设备端用于分享寄宿应用的方法,其中,所述方法包括:响应于在聊天的对话输入框或社交圈发布消息的编辑区域检测到调用寄宿应用的指示输入,向网络设备发送寄宿应用的获取请求,其中,所述获取请求包括所述用户设备对应的用户的标识信息;接收所述网络设备基于所述获取请求返回的寄宿应用列表,其中,所述寄宿应用列表包括寄宿应用的标识信息;基于所述寄宿应用列表确定待分享的寄宿应用对象;基于网络环境确定待分享的寄宿应用对象的接收对象;将所述待分享的寄宿应用对象的推荐信息请求及所述接收对象的标识信息发送至所述网络设备,以供所述网络设备将对应的推荐信息发送至所述接收对象,其中,所述推荐信息请求包括所述待分享的寄宿应用对象的标识信息;其中,所述基于网络环境确定待分享的寄宿应用对象的接收对象,包括以下任一项:根据宿主应用的当前界面所关联的对象确定待分享的寄宿应用对象的接收对象;根据所述用户选择的宿主应用确定对应的好友列表,从所述好友列表中选取待分享的寄宿应用对象的接收对象。

【技术特征摘要】
1.一种在用户设备端用于分享寄宿应用的方法,其中,所述方法包括:响应于在聊天的对话输入框或社交圈发布消息的编辑区域检测到调用寄宿应用的指示输入,向网络设备发送寄宿应用的获取请求,其中,所述获取请求包括所述用户设备对应的用户的标识信息;接收所述网络设备基于所述获取请求返回的寄宿应用列表,其中,所述寄宿应用列表包括寄宿应用的标识信息;基于所述寄宿应用列表确定待分享的寄宿应用对象;基于网络环境确定待分享的寄宿应用对象的接收对象;将所述待分享的寄宿应用对象的推荐信息请求及所述接收对象的标识信息发送至所述网络设备,以供所述网络设备将对应的推荐信息发送至所述接收对象,其中,所述推荐信息请求包括所述待分享的寄宿应用对象的标识信息;其中,所述基于网络环境确定待分享的寄宿应用对象的接收对象,包括以下任一项:根据宿主应用的当前界面所关联的对象确定待分享的寄宿应用对象的接收对象;根据所述用户选择的宿主应用确定对应的好友列表,从所述好友列表中选取待分享的寄宿应用对象的接收对象。2.根据权利要求1所述的方法,其中,所述检测到调用寄宿应用的指示输入包括以下至少任一项:检测到用于指示调用寄宿应用列表的命令标识的输入;检测到用于指示调用寄宿应用列表的命令标识的输入及与该命令标识相关联地输入的关键词。3.根据权利要求2所述的方法,其中,所述网络设备基于所述获取请求返回的寄宿应用列表包括:与所述命令标识相关联输入的关键词相匹配的寄宿应用搜索结果列表。4.根据权利要求1所述的方法,其中,基于寄宿应用列表确定待分享的寄宿应用对象,包括:根据用户对所述寄宿应用列表中的寄宿应用的选择操作,确定待分享的寄宿应用对象。5.根据权利要求4所述的方法,其中,所述寄宿应用对象包括寄宿应用本身或寄宿应用中的目标页面。6.根据权利要求4所述的方法,其中,所述选择操作包括选择寄宿应用本身的操作,或者,选择所述寄宿应用的目标页面的操作。7.根据权利要求4所述的方法,其中,根据用户对所述寄宿应用列表中的寄宿应用的选择操作,确定所述待分享的寄宿应用对象,包括:若检测到所述用户对所述寄宿应用列表中的寄宿应用的标识信息的进入操作,启动所述进入操作对应的寄宿应用;基于用户对所启动的寄宿应用的操作,确定待分享的寄宿应用的目标页面。8.根据权利要求7所述的方法,其中,所述进入操作包括以下至少任一项:通过向左或向右滑动寄宿应用的标识信息进入对应寄宿应用的操作;通过点击所述寄宿应用的标识信息对应的缩略信息进入对应寄宿应用的操作,其中,所述缩略信息包括进入所述寄宿应用的目标页面的链接信息。9.根据权利要求1所述的方法,其中,根据宿主应用的当前界面所关联的对象确定待分享的寄宿应用对象的接收对象包括:当所述宿主应用的当前界面为聊天界面时,将该聊天界面所关联的当前聊天对象作为待分享的...

【专利技术属性】
技术研发人员:李斯楠王雨婷
申请(专利权)人:上海掌门科技有限公司
类型:发明
国别省市:上海,31

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1